Solution 1:
Since version 9, iOS will only allow your application to communicate with servers that implement best-practice security by default. Values must be set in Info.plist to enable communication with insecure servers.
<key>NSAppTransportSecurity</key>
<dict>
<key>NSAllowsArbitraryLoads </key>
<true/>
</dict>
Solution 2:
You must set the two properties HeightRequest and WidthRequest.
WebView requires that HeightRequest and WidthRequest are specified when contained in StackLayout or RelativeLayout. If you fail to specify those properties, the WebView will not render.

Solution 3:
Here is my code to display a webview in a Xamarin.Forms App.
using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Linq;
using System.Text;
using Xamarin;
using Xamarin.Forms;
namespace mynamespace
{
public class WebsitePage : ContentPage
{
public WebsitePage(string url)
{
Label lbl_header = new Label
{
Text = "WebView",
HorizontalOptions = LayoutOptions.Center
};
WebView webview = new WebView
{
Source = url,
VerticalOptions = LayoutOptions.FillAndExpand
};
this.Content = new StackLayout
{
Children = {
webview
}
};
}
}
}
